Transaction 82e51dd6330dce3a512580500e165289b44da29e94cbc2335e66f105c58f5dd1

block
83c78bd7fbb6de4561212ef54ac4a217eeeb678d31258531870685d7424a0a5a

4 Inputs

21 Outputs